Transaction 7496af14688df34b36ce56be4cb43ddbbc3daa0a7a4c4b1144cfca8681bbd70e
1 Input
1 Output
-
7496af14688df34b36ce56be4cb43ddbbc3daa0a7a4c4b1144cfca8681bbd70e:0
- value
- 158697602
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e38ef3f645ba5616d6b6e57a9d14ad2e5daddefc O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MkDe6MzR1oEMLFi8TtJQMLagNmd3kw1pq